OEM FJ25 Parts: Toyota # and SOR #

Engine Group
Fan Belt 90916-02008 054-15A
Fuel Filter Element 04234-30010
Carburetor Float 21209-60010
Fuel Filter Ass’y (metal bowl) 23300-30012 028-03A
Oil Filter Element 04152-60060 026-01A
OIl Lines 90923-03001 026-15A
Radiator Cap (w/chain) 16401-50010
Rear Motor Mount 12371-60010 040-08A-OEM
Left Rear Motor Mount Bolt 90102-13009 040-09A
Right Rear Motor Mount Bolt 90102-13010 040-10A
Timing Cover Gasket 11328-61010
Valve Cover Gasket 11253-60010
Crankcase Gasket (timing gear) 11312-60012 11312-61011 034-25A
Timing Cover Seal 90311-45069 034-29A Beck-Arnley 052-2144
Crank Timing Gear 13521-60010
Camshaft Gear 13523-60030 (Steel replacement for fiber gear)
Intake / Exhaust Manifold Outer Gasket 17172-60011
Intake / Exhaust Manifold Inner Gasket 17173-60011
Valve Regrind Set 04112-60062 032-01A
Head Gasket 11115-60010
Octane Adjuster Cap 19221-30030
Octane Adjuster Cap Seal / Washer 90099-02019
Vacuum Advancer= 19220-60042
Lower radiator hoses on each end of the hard pipe: 90916-01021
Upper radiator hose 90916-01019
Thermostat 90916-03014
Exhaust Flange 17441-60010
Exhaust Gasket 90917-06042 046-01A
Exhaust Pipe (larger diameter) 17401-60010
Muffler (larger diameter) 17510-60070

Chassis Group
Transfer Rear Output and Idler Shaft Bearings (Qty. 3) 97103-06306
Transmission Third Gear Synchro 33367-55010
Transfer Front Output Seal 90311-47029
Transfer Rear Output Seal 90311-35004
PTO Front and Rear Seal 90311-35004
Transmission Front Input Seal 90311-28004
Brake Hose (front and rear) 90947-02006 086-30-FJ25
Brake Shoe 47410-39010 081-15-SL
Tie Rod End (LH thread) 45046-39066 094-35E/25F
Tie Rod End (RH thread) 094-35F

Front Axle Inner Bush (left) 080-70A-L
Front Axle Inner Bush (right) 080-70A-R
Outer Axle Bush 90999-70027 080-28A
Big Lug Nuts 080-21-E-U (Don't know if this is still valid, check with SOR and Post #50 and #51 of this thread).
Pedal Pads 47121-55010 018-37-FJ25

Sheet Metal Group

Instrument Group

Electrical Group
Headlight Terminal Block 82670-30020 182-10
Grommet - firewall big on left side 90480-46041
Grommet - firewall small on left side 90480-15007
Grommet - firewall choke and hand throttle 90480-19048
Grommet - firewall big on right side 90480-46032



Body Group

Hood Hook, OEM - 53506-90900
Round Mirror Head 87901-60020 166-01B
Door Weatherstrip (Soft Top) 68161-60020
L or R apron emblem 75305-60011
Right rear bumperette - painted silver 52152-60011
Left rear bumperette - painted silver 52153-60011
Pedal Pads (Yes the 25 was different, and this is it!) 47121-55010
Windshield Glass 56111-60011
Windshield Rubber Seal 56121-60011
Key / Locking Rubber Seal 56122-60011
Dust Proof Grommet (Goes on Steering Column and Firewall Rectangle type) 55122-60021

FJ25 Substitute Parts

Engine Group
Carb Kit (wrong main metering rod/jet) 042-03A-WO 04211-60086 Keyster K11-4020A
Points 022-04A
Condenser 022-05A
Octane Adjuster Cover 022-38A
Plugs (Short Reach!!) Champion J8C, NGK B6S, ND W14-U
Rear Main Seal Fel-Pro BS16192 Victor JV636
Valve Stem Seal 050-05A
Air Intake Hose 2 3/4" McMaster-Carr 5314K39
Water Pump Bypass Hose SOR# 054-15-FJ25


Chassis Group
Inner Front Wheel Bearing Federal Mogul 26820 & 26882
Outer Front Wheel Bearing Federal Mogul BR2720 & BR2788
Rear Wheel Bearing Koyo R139B
Differential Carrier Bearing NSK 17831
Front Pinion Bearing Koyo 30206
Rear Pinion Bearing Koyo 31307
Pinion Seal National 224255 CR/SKF 16525
Pilot Bearing BCA 202SS
Transmission Input Bearing: SKF 6209NRJEM (6209 w/ a snap ring)
Transmission Output & Transfer Front Output Bearings: Nachi 6307ZZE (6307double shielded, remove one shield)
Transfer Rear Output, Intermediate Shaft Bearings: Nachi 6306
Transmission Countershaft Front: Bower - NTN M1206EL
Transmission Countershaft Rear: Bower - NTN M1207EL
PTO Front / Rear Seal SKF 13963
PTO Pillow Block Bearing BCA 205FF
Clutch Slave 018-05A
Master Cylinder Kit
(Clutch and Brake) 014-02-FJ25/018-02-FJ25
Wheel Cylinder Cups 1” Napa 1499
Center Arm Kit 096-0A-A
Steering Box Seal 098-01A
Clutch Disc
Chevy 11”, 10 spline, 1-1/8” input. Perfection - RCF606
Parking Brake Lining McMaster-Carr 6224K118

Sheet Metal Group

Instrument Group

Electrical Group
Repro tail light /lens SOR 148-01-AE / 148-02-AE
Repro bib light clear light / lens SOR 150-02B / 150-01A-C
’67 Front Parking Lamp 81610-60030 150-01A
(solder in third wire, use
w/red in rear clear in front)
Wiper Motor "AMCO" (Same as TNK) Made In Japan. 85110-60030
'70-'72 Ignition Switch use with spade terminals 84450-60040 Or adapt the cylinder to the old switch.

Body Group
Soft Top Fuel Filler Grommet McMaster-Carr 63595K41
Front Fender Left: 53820-90348 four hole mount, turn signal and extra holes
Front Fender Right: 53810-90341 four hole mount, turn signal and extra holes
Windshield Vent Gasket: 56413-60011 SOR 120-11-A (This is the FJ40 gasket which has the same outside dimension and mounting holes but the center needs to be cut out)

Oil Sender Tapped Hole - Adapter to NPT
(1/8” BSPT Male x NPT Female) McMaster-Carr 4860K141

Genuine Toyota Fenders - damn close to FJ25 fenders, some holes will need to be filled in and the mounting bracket is slightly different. The two lower holes are slotted for easier installation. Otherwise, they're the same.

Left: 53820-90348

Right: 53810-90341
